Miss Kittin's song Pollution of the Mind explores the concept of how daily life and interactions can become overwhelming and draining, causing what could be described as a "pollution" of the mind. The opening lines describe the discomfort that can arise from close proximity to strangers, especially in crowded spaces like airports, and the constant bombardment of negative body language from others.
The chorus suggests that sometimes it's necessary to shut out the external world and become "deaf and blind" to the pollution of human interactions. The lyrics then explore ways to combat this pollution, such as taking time for silence and self-reflection, and surrounding oneself with positive influences like friends who uplift and empower.
The song ends on a more optimistic note, with the implication that even in the midst of pollution of the mind, there is always the possibility of renewal and a "sunshine" of positivity.
Overall, Pollution of the Mind is a commentary on the overwhelming nature of modern life, and encourages taking time to disconnect and focus on one's own well-being in order to better navigate its challenges.
